In a culture obsessed with curated success and flawless images, A Picture and a Thousand Words is a quiet but powerful act of resistance.Through lyrical, faith-filled essays, Kellie Hutchinson invites you to step off the relentless treadmill of achievement and step into a life rooted in grace, rest, and quiet contentment.This is not a book that urges you to do more, prove yourself, or strive to be 'enough.' Instead, it kneels beside you and whispers what you’ve longed to hear: you already are.For the weary and overlooked.For those stretched thin by expectations, or burdened by shame, fear, disappointment, or doubt.For anyone who has ever felt broken, unseen, or uncertain of their worth-these pages offer honesty, release, and a tender invitation to live unburdened by the world’s demands.Here, you will find Kellie’s raw, evolving reflections-words that refresh like cool water poured into a thirsty soul.Perhaps these words are that word-for you, for now, for this very moment.'The right word at the right time is like a custom-made piece of jewelry.' Proverbs 25:11 (MSG)
